Commercial Water Removal Cost In Moreland Hills, OH

The cost of Commercial Water Removal in Moreland Hills, OH can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Commercial Water Remov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 The cost of water removal depends on the amount of water present and the size of the affected area.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Cleanup and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The cost of cleanup and restoration depends on the ext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
Final Inspection and Verification $500 – $2,000 The cost of final inspection and verification depends on the size of the affected area and the complexity of the job.

Common Questions About Commercial Water Removal

Q: How long will it take to dry out my property?

We’ll work tirelessly to dry out your property as quickly as possible but the time it takes will depend on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ed. On average, it can take anywhere from 3-5 days to fully dry out a property.

Q: Will I need to replace my furniture and equipment?

It depends on the extent of the damage. If your furniture and equipment are beyond repair, we may need to replace them. But, if they can be salvaged, we’ll work to restore them to their original condition.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in the future?

Regular maintenance and inspections are key. Make sure to check your pipes and appliances regularly, and address any issues quickly. You should also consider installing a water detection system to alert you to any potential problems.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of Commercial Water Removal?

It depends on your insurance policy. Some policies may cover water damage, while others may not. We recommend checking your policy to see what’s covered and what’s not.
